Little bump for these - still have some in stock as well as new old stock AD1868R DAC chips. Those tend to fail often.
 
Added the new 056747 module that is compatible with 054986A but much better sounding and DAC included !

Yeah I'll make a recording. It's twice the price because it has the DAC chip included and a very fancy op-amp. At 30$ you have to take your own DAC from the hybrid module.
